Output a8959dd08f39f22be51bc0c7071e60b3ea577599c8e784b455956bf1c3105310:62

value
149513
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0e8bf332a62a424e75f3c430e328f3edff23fc80 OP_EQUAL
address
331w38Dek8BRBQ1c1AhQPgP5xo7vWvGtXX
transaction
a8959dd08f39f22be51bc0c7071e60b3ea577599c8e784b455956bf1c3105310
spent
true